Shopping Malls nearby 101 W Rd, Newcastle upon Tyne, Tyne and Wear NE15 6PQ, United Kingdom

Saint James Retail Park

Approximately 1.83 km away
Address: Stamfordham Road, Newcastle upon Tyne NE5 2SF, United Kingdom

Metro Centre Coach Park

Approximately 1.89 km away
Address: Gateshead District, United Kingdom

Yellow Mall

Approximately 1.99 km away
Address: Metrocentre, Gateshead NE11 9XU, UK